a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orcrupest <crupest@outlook.com>2022-11-20 16:03:45 +0800
committercrupest <crupest@outlook.com>2022-11-20 16:03:45 +0800
commitd9b7d82487f9da2f91592a1a437cff20d7f01445 (patch)
tree9b29ab9d8a4fc83516df77c1d5e61669a0ff9e1d
parent6345504cfe8393a540ae9ce6ec9441eda7d5c43d (diff)
downloadcrupest-d9b7d82487f9da2f91592a1a437cff20d7f01445.tar.gz
crupest-d9b7d82487f9da2f91592a1a437cff20d7f01445.tar.bz2
crupest-d9b7d82487f9da2f91592a1a437cff20d7f01445.zip
Specify domains when renew ssl.
-rwxr-xr-xtool/modules/nginx.py2
1 files changed, 1 insertions, 1 deletions
diff --git a/tool/modules/nginx.py b/tool/modules/nginx.py
index 398f6f7..def7f11 100755
--- a/tool/modules/nginx.py
+++ b/tool/modules/nginx.py
@@ -79,7 +79,7 @@ def certbot_command_gen(domain: str, action, test=False) -> str:
return f'docker run -it --rm --name certbot -v "{project_abs_path}/data/certbot/certs:/etc/letsencrypt" -v "{project_abs_path}/data/certbot/data:/var/lib/letsencrypt" -p "0.0.0.0:80:80" certbot/certbot certonly --standalone -d {" -d ".join(domains)}{ " --test-cert --dry-run" if test else "" }'
elif action == 'renew':
# renew with webroot mode
- return f'docker run -it --rm --name certbot -v "{project_abs_path}/data/certbot/certs:/etc/letsencrypt" -v "{project_abs_path}/data/certbot/data:/var/lib/letsencrypt" -v "{project_abs_path}/data/certbot/webroot:/var/www/certbot" certbot/certbot renew --webroot -w /var/www/certbot{ " --test-cert --dry-run" if test else "" }'
+ return f'docker run -it --rm --name certbot -v "{project_abs_path}/data/certbot/certs:/etc/letsencrypt" -v "{project_abs_path}/data/certbot/data:/var/lib/letsencrypt" -v "{project_abs_path}/data/certbot/webroot:/var/www/certbot" certbot/certbot renew --webroot -w /var/www/certbot -d {" -d ".join(domains)}{ " --test-cert --dry-run" if test else "" }'
raise ValueError('Invalid action')